When the Queen of Pentacles meets the King of Pentacles, you are looking at a convergence of two grounded, resourceful, and deeply practical archetypes. This is not a pairing of fleeting passion or abstract ideals; it is a union of sustainable power and nurturing stewardship. Psychologically, this combination represents the mature integration of two key functions: the ability to create a secure, nurturing environment (Queen) and the capacity to strategically build and protect that empire (King). In real life, this collision often signifies a period of mastery over the material world, where emotional stability and financial intelligence must work in tandem to avoid stagnation or complacency.
The core dynamic here is a symbiotic loop of abundance and responsibility. The Queen embodies the emotional intelligence to manage resources with care, focusing on the well-being of the household, team, or body. The King represents the executive function to expand, invest, and enforce discipline. Together, they create a closed-loop system of sustainable growth. The psychological state is one of calm authority—there is no frantic striving, only a quiet confidence in one’s ability to handle complexity.
This pairing often emerges when a person has mastered the basics of survival and is now ready to optimize their environment for long-term prosperity. The key insight here is that security without nurturing becomes a prison, and nurturing without strategy leads to burnout. The combination demands that you balance generosity with boundaries, ensuring that your practical efforts are both compassionate and efficient. In a reading, this is a strong signal to trust your instincts for tangible results, but also to double-check your emotional motivations behind every financial or relational decision.

In relationships, the Queen and King together create a dynamic of mutual respect and pragmatic love. The Queen’s nurturing energy ensures that the home is a safe space for emotional expression, while the King’s protective energy sets clear boundaries that prevent codependency. The key relationship advice here is to avoid the trap of materialism—while financial security is important, the relationship must not become a transaction. Boldly communicate your needs for both intimacy and independence. If conflict arises, focus on practical solutions (e.g., budgeting, scheduling quality time) rather than abstract grievances. This pairing thrives on consistent, small acts of care rather than grand gestures.

In the professional realm, this combination signals a mastery of your craft and a strong reputation for reliability. You are likely in a position of authority or significant influence. The advice is to lead with both competence and compassion—the King’s discipline must be tempered by the Queen’s empathy to avoid becoming a tyrant. Financially, this is a time for consolidation, not speculation. Boldly review your portfolio and cut unnecessary expenses. The real opportunity lies in building long-term assets (real estate, retirement funds, or a business legacy) rather than chasing quick wins. A calculated risk to consider: investing in your team’s well-being (training, benefits) can yield exponential returns in loyalty and productivity.
The shadow of this pairing emerges when security becomes a cage. The Queen’s nurturing can morph into smothering control, while the King’s authority can become rigid authoritarianism. A common cognitive bias here is the sunk cost fallacy—holding onto a failing business, relationship, or investment because you’ve already invested so much time or money. Another pitfall is emotional suppression; the focus on practicality can lead to ignoring deeper psychological needs for passion, creativity, or vulnerability. Self-sabotage may manifest as perfectionism that prevents any action, or hoarding resources out of a false sense of scarcity. The antidote is to schedule regular “reality checks” where you ask: Am I building a fortress or a prison? Am I nurturing growth or stagnation?
How can the energy of the Queen of Pentacles be used constructively to balance or activate the King of Pentacles? The answer lies in shifting the focus from "having" to "being." The Queen teaches the King that true value is not in the numbers on a bank statement, but in the quality of life those numbers provide. Her task is to "humanize" his structure. If the King is inclined toward rigid economy, the Queen must remind him that resources are meant for pleasure and growth, not merely for accumulation.
On the other hand, the King of Pentacles gives the Queen discipline and strategy. His task is to "structure" her abundance. Without him, her care can devolve into chaotic wastefulness, and her generosity into a financial black hole. True synthesis occurs when care (the Queen) becomes a business model, and control (the King) becomes a tool for even greater care.
Imagine you are building a house. The Queen is the interior design, the coziness, and the atmosphere. The King is the foundation, the load-bearing walls, and the engineering systems. Without the King, the house will collapse. Without the Queen, it will be cold and empty. Your task is not to choose who is more important, but to synchronize their work. Start small: identify one area of life (e.g., health or finances) and apply to it the approach of the "Queen" (care, intuition, enjoyment) and the "King" (plan, budget, discipline). The result will exceed expectations.
The core message of the Queen and King of Pentacles is mastery through balance—you have the tools to build a secure, prosperous life, but only if you remember that true wealth includes emotional health, connection, and flexibility. This combination is a powerful endorsement of your current path, but it also warns against complacency.
